2017-08-11 32 views
0

我在树莓派3上使用spidev与2个spi设备进行通信。spidev软件CS

一个在GPIO8上,另一个在GPIO16上。

Spidev需要CS参数,但GPIO16不是CS线。我该如何解决?

+0

可以通过SPI连接两个Pis吗?我认为我们需要I2C连接。 * I2C允许总线上有多个主设备和从设备。另一方面,SPI只能使用一个主设备控制多个从站* – Yahya

+0

[这里](https://www.raspberrypi.org/forums/viewtopic.php?f=78&t=32513)是一个有趣的链接。 – Yahya

+0

@Yahya我不想连接两个pi。只有两个奴隶,一个主人(pi)。一个连接到CS0,另一个连接到随机的GPIO引脚 –

回答

0

我通过将spi设备连接到其他引脚来修复它。